Number Reagent/Consumables Purpose PMID/Url Reference
1 Nasopharyngeal swabs Collected from children with symptoms of respiratory tract infection. 31146533 View Related Publication
2 Cold boxes (2–8 °C) Transport of nasopharyngeal specimens to the virology laboratory.
3 Phosphate buffered saline (PBS) Used to dilute the mucus in the respiratory samples.
4 Acetone Fixation of respiratory samples on slides for immunofluorescence staining.
5 Euroimmun RSV commercial kit (USA) Detection of RSV antigens in respiratory samples using direct immunofluorescence technique.
6 Conjugated purified murine monoclonal antibodies Staining against the fusion protein and nucleoprotein of RSV.
7 Viral nucleic acid extraction kit (DynaBio, Iran) Extraction of viral nucleic acids from respiratory secretion.
8 Primers for NP-1 coding region (F: 5′-AGCTCTGTAAGTACTATTAC-3′ and R: 5′-CTCTGTGTTGACTGAATA-CAG-3′) PCR-based detection of HBoV DNA.
9 SYBR Safe DNA gel stain (ThermoFisher Scientific, USA) Staining of agarose gel for visualization of PCR products.
10 Cloned plasmid pTZ containing HBoV NP-1 gene (Invitrogen, Carlsbad, CA, USA) Used as positive control for PCR.
11 Forward primer (5′-GGACCACAGTCATCAGAC-3′) and reverse primer (5′-CCACTACCATCGGGCTG-3′) Amplification of 820 bp of the HBoV VP2 gene for genotyping.
